    Overview:

    The Event Manager will manage every aspect of their assigned events from the advance planning stages through the end of the event; hire, train, schedule and supervise all event staff; oversee building security and interact with local public safety officials to ensure events run smoothly; coordinate communication between event staff/security and delegate assignments; be responsible for and ensure overall customer and lessee satisfaction and experience.

    About the Venue:

    The Dacotah Bank Center is an international award-winning Venue of Excellence and one of South Dakotas premier live entertainment facilities. With a 30,000-square-foot arena, top-notch banquet and conference rooms, and in-house catering, the Dacotah Bank Center is a gathering place for cultural, educational, and recreational events. Every aspect of event management can be handled by a passionate team committed to making each event a spectacular reality. The venue is located in Brookings, home of South Dakota State University (the largest higher-ed institution in the state), infusing the city with a vibrant spirit supported by an active community.

    Responsibilities:
    • Advance, plan, service, and supervise all events
    • Plan, direct and evaluate the work of subordinates
    • Provide leadership and guidance for event personnel
    • Analyze challenges, identify alternative solutions, and project consequences of proposed actions and implement recommendations in support of organizational objectives
    • Communicate clearly and concisely in the English language, both orally and in writing
    • Establish and maintain effective working relationships with lessees/clients, co-workers, part-time staff, contractors, patrons/public and municipal officials
    • Work a flexible schedule, including long nights, early mornings, weekends & holidays as needed
    • Complete all duties with a customer service focus through teamwork & dedication to Oak View Groups principles
    • Assist in the preparation of building to meet the requirements of upcoming events/shows
    • Assist with the completion of pre-show event financial estimates
    • Assist with the completion of post-show event settlements
    • Advise lessees on services available from independent contractors for events
    • Recruit, train, and supervise event & security staff
    • Create work schedules for event & security staff, delegate assignments, and review performance/results
    • Function as a liaison between users of the facility and the facility staff
    • Recommend and evaluate required event staffing levels
    • Coordinate communication between building staff and show staff during load in and load out
    • Investigate and resolve event-related complaints in a professional manner ensuring customer satisfaction
    • Maintain equipment (radios, metal detection wands, etc.) for all event and security staff
    • Make hospitality arrangements as needed
    • Communicate with municipal officials, including police, fire and medical services, event staff and public to ensure security of patrons and events run smoothly
    • Review emergency planning procedures with all event staff for each event
    • Create and distribute detailed data sheets prior to every event
    • Prepare and approve bi-weekly payroll for all event staff and security staff
    • Coordinate service needs with Food and Beverage provider & make hospitality arrangements as needed
    • Serve as Manager on Duty as scheduled

    Qualifications:
    • Three to Five years of increasingly responsible experience in event management in a stadium, arena, convention center or public assembly facility setting
    • Bachelors degree from an accredited college/university with major coursework in facility management, hospitality management, business, or related field
    • Strong oral and written communication skills
    • Strong computer skills in Microsoft Office applications, word processing, and Internet
    • Possession of, or ability to obtain, a valid drivers license
    • Knowledge of operational characteristics of events
    • Ability to identify the needs of users of the facility
    • Knowledge of crowd management and control techniques
    • Knowledge of customer service practices
    • Knowledge of principles of supervision, scheduling, and training employees
    • Demonstrated familiarity with facility use contracts
    • Knowledge of fire and public safety regulations
    • Knowledge of A/V equipment and electronic systems in public assembly facilities
    • Experience with budget preparation and control
    • Familiarity with terminology used in entertainment/convention/public assembly settings
    • Experience with AutoCAD is preferred but not required
